The Nineteenth Century Charitable Association's beautiful Oak Park Landmark building has served the surrounding communities since its construction in 1928. The Classical Revival 2-story building exudes historical charm and inspiring awe for every guest. The Nineteenth Century offers multiple event spaces to fit your needs, with hanging chandeliers, a full stage, original hardwood floors, and a lofty ceiling. The Margaret Houck Ballroom is a beautiful and refined space for your ceremony and reception. Windows line both sides of the ballroom giving you plenty of natural light, casting an iridescent glow over the hardwood floors. From small to medium sized parties, consider the South Dining Room or the North Dining Room. Cozy yet elegant, these two rooms offer the perfect atmosphere.

Perched high above the big intersection of Damen, Milwaukee and North Avenues in an Art Deco masterpiece formerly known as the Northwest Tower—stretching 203-feet tall and the only skyscraper for miles—The Robey captures the storied spirit of Chicago: a bustling, ever-changing, big-shouldered town. Originally designed as an office building in 1929 by the firm of Perkins, Chatten, & Hammond, each of the hotel's rooms, lobby and roof spaces were transformed by Belgian design duo Nicolas Schuybroek Architects and Marc Merckx Interiors. About wedding venues in Oak Park, IL

Oak Park offers stunning wedding venues featuring Frank Lloyd Wright's architectural heritage, preserved Victorian mansions, and botanical gardens, all just 10 miles from downtown Chicago. You'll appreciate that Oak Park wedding venues typically cost 25-30% less than downtown Chicago options while giving you more distinctive historic character and space for your celebration. The savings are substantial without compromising on atmosphere or guest experience.

What Makes Oak Park Wedding Venues Uniquely Special?

Oak Park's venues boast authentic Prairie School architecture, original Art Nouveau glass windows, and preserved 1920s craftsmanship that you simply won't find elsewhere. The Nineteenth Century Club gives you grand classical columns and ornate woodwork that creates an instant wow factor, while Pleasant Home features George Washington Maher's geometric Art Nouveau patterns that photographers love. At the Oak Park Conservatory, the lush plants serve as both decor and natural conversation starters during cocktail hour so you'll need fewer floral arrangements, saving you money while creating a more memorable atmosphere.

How Much Does a Wedding in Oak Park Typically Cost?

Wedding budgets in Oak Park scale with your guest count and venue choice:

  • 50 guests (small wedding): $24,569
  • 100 guests: $41,426
  • 150 guests: $57,269
  • 200 guests: $71,423
  • 250 guests: $85,576
  • 300 guests (large wedding): $99,730

Venue costs average $10,878 representing about 19% of total wedding expenses, which aligns nicely with the national average range of $6,500-$12,000. You're getting tremendous value considering the historic significance and distinctive atmosphere these venues provide; something your guests will remember long after the celebration ends.

Which Oak Park Venues Offer Accessibility for All Guests?

Unity Temple Unitarian Universalist Congregation, Pleasant Home, and The Carleton Hotel of Oak Park all provide excellent accessible options for guests with mobility needs. The Carleton Hotel gives you 6,000 square feet of ADA-compliant event space with multiple function rooms that work beautifully for different guest counts. Always reach out to venues directly about specific accommodations you need; they're typically very willing to discuss how they can make your day perfect for everyone attending.

Are There Oak Park Venues That Offer Outstanding Culinary Experiences?

The Carleton Hotel features professional staff who work closely with renowned chefs to create exceptional dining experiences in an elegant setting. You'll love Cheney Mansion's beautiful garden settings with kitchen facilities that allow for tailored high-quality catering that matches your exact vision. The Nineteenth Century Club hosts weddings with fine dining options from respected caterers that will impress even your foodie friends, while Unity Temple partners with top caterers who emphasize quality ingredients and innovative presentation.

What Should You Consider When Booking a Venue in Oak Park?

August is Oak Park's busiest wedding month with venues typically booked 12 months ahead of time. You should know that Unity Temple requires respect for architectural heritage through limited decor additions; but the stunning architecture needs little enhancement anyway. The Carleton Hotel provides dedicated wedding planners who handle coordination with Oak Park's historic district commission for any special permits you might need, taking that stress off your shoulders.
